    I can tell you that the cooling modules are controlled by fan table stored in the BIOS.
    Usually, the fan starts to spin if the CPU would be responsible for some unique applications/processes. It would also be possible that your fan is running continuously with low performance to maintain the low temperature. This isn't a real problem for laptop.

    Hi Judith_2,

    If your laptop computer is in idle mode, it isn't normal that the fan still works. Normally it should start and stop as on other models.
    But if you run some background applications such as Internet browser, Antivirus, etc., it may be normal because the CPU causes a lot of heat and it must be cooled to protect it from damage.

    Anyway, you can try to change the cooling method in Windows power management. You can choose between a maximum Performance and battery optimized. If you want to reduce, change the value of the latter.
    I confirm there is really a difference between the methods of cooling and optimized battery is much quieter.

    I think it is not good idea to disassemble the laptop computer together if you n t have experience with such things. Small mistake and you can damage something. Please note: t is almost impossible to buy or order small parts that may be damaged.

    You can't remove just the bottom cover. The whole notebook must be dismantled. You need to remove the optical drive, keyboard (special technique how to do this) and then losing screws under the keyboard.
